Washington, D.C. – Today, Congressman Jim Banks (IN-03) announced that he will hold a Town Hall Meeting in Fort Wayne on Friday, June 28. Full information is below. Please direct any questions or concerns to Rep. Banks’ Communications Director, T.W. Arrighi.
Who: Congressman Jim Banks
What: Fort Wayne Town Hall Meeting
When: Friday,June 28, 2019 at 9:00am
Where: Indiana Tech, in the Corporate Engagement Center on the 3rd Floor of the Keene Building located at the corner of Comparet Street and East Washington Boulevard, Fort Wayne, IN 46803. Free parking is available in the Keene Building lot, and in the athletic field lot adjacent to Keene. For a campus map, please visit https://www.indianatech.edu/wp-content/uploads/campus-map.pdf.
Why: Congressman Banks will meet with constituents in Fort Wayne to provide a legislative update and answer questions from local residents.
